How Blockchain Integrates with Autodesk Inventor
Autodesk Inventor’s powerful, user-friendly interface makes it a top choice among CAD professionals. But when paired with blockchain technology, the platform reaches new heights. Solutions like BORIS by CADChain specifically speak to this integration:
BORIS is a plugin designed for Autodesk Inventor that creates a digital twin of your CAD files and stores relevant metadata on the blockchain. This ensures files remain tamper-proof and traceable throughout the design lifecycle.
Here’s how it works in practice:
- Digital Twin Creation: BORIS generates a digital replica of your CAD design and links it to the blockchain ledger.
- Metadata Immutability: Information such as file creator, timestamps, and changes are recorded in the blockchain.
- Audit Trail Accessibility: Engineers and IP lawyers can trace every modification back to its source, ensuring design integrity.

Common Mistakes to Avoid
- Neglecting Plugin Compatibility
- Ensure the blockchain tools you choose are compatible with Autodesk Inventor. For example, BORIS is specifically designed for Autodesk Inventor users.
- Over-reliance on Blockchain
- While blockchain provides security, don’t forget to back up physical files. Losing access to your blockchain portal due to mismanagement can complicate recovery.
- Ignoring Metadata Details
- Incomplete or faulty metadata undermines the authenticity of blockchain records. Always enter accurate details during the setup process.
